minecraft:prismarine_stairsPrismarine Stairs are the stair-shaped variant of prismarine, crafted for sloped surfaces and roof lines. They inherit the parent block's animated texture, cycling through blue, green, and purple hues.

Uses
- Decorative Building — Used purely for construction — staircases, roofs, and monument-style builds — with the usual directional and upside-down stair placement options.
Found In
- Crafting Table — Six Prismarine blocks in a staircase pattern craft four Prismarine Stairs.
- Stonecutter — Converts one Prismarine block into one Prismarine Stairs block at a time.

FAQ
Do Prismarine Stairs generate naturally?
No. They must be crafted from prismarine or produced with a stonecutter; they never appear in world generation.
What tool do I need to mine them?
A wooden pickaxe or better. Mining without a pickaxe leaves no drop.
Are Prismarine Stairs flammable?
No, and they can be waterlogged, making them safe to use in and around water builds.
Do Prismarine Stairs interact with conduits?
No. Only whole prismarine, prismarine bricks, and dark prismarine blocks count toward a conduit's activation frame.
